To promote employment equity effectively, organizations must implement a comprehensive set of strategies. It is essential to conduct regular assessments to identify potential inequalities and develop targeted interventions. Implementing clear procedures that promote fairness and openness is crucial. Providing equitable training and development programs can help level the playing field for historically marginalized groups.

  • Creating a culture of diversity where all employees feel appreciated
  • Recruiting from a diverse pool of candidates through targeted outreach
  • Coaching programs to support the development of employees from underrepresented groups

By embracing these strategies, organizations can create a more equitable and fair workplace for all.

Creating a Powerful Employment Equity Committee: A Step-by-Step Guide

Establishing an impactful employment equity committee is crucial for fostering a diverse and inclusive workplace. Start your journey by defining the committee's goals. Outline its functions clearly, ensuring alignment with your organization's values. Recruit committee members from diverse backgrounds and departments to provide a broad perspective.

Equip the committee with necessary resources, education, and assistance. Promote open interaction among members and with stakeholders throughout its organization. Host meetings to track progress, address issues, and acknowledge successes.

  • Implement data-driven strategies to advance diversity and inclusion.
  • Measure the committee's success through data and conduct necessary modifications.
  • Dedicate to ongoing learning, assessment, and improvement to create a truly equitable workplace for all.

Present Your Employment Equity Report with Confidence

Submitting your Employment Equity Report can feel daunting, but it doesn't have to be. By following these Steps, you can navigate the System with ease and confidence.

First, Carefully review the Reporting Guidelines provided by your Jurisdiction. This will help ensure that your Document is complete and Precise.

Next, Gather all Essential information, including Figures on your workforce. Structure this Material clearly and concisely to make it Accessible for reviewers.

Once you've Prepared your Document, double-check for any Errors. It's also a good idea to have someone else review your Work for a Fresh perspective.

Finally, Upload your Data by the Deadline specified. You can usually Submit your Document online or by Mail.

Note that submitting your Employment Equity Data is not a one-time Event. It's an ongoing Journey to ensuring fairness and equity in the workplace.
